Fungsi Mengecek Bilangan Prima Dengan Python

Membuat Fungsi Dengan Python

Penjelasan

Pada tulisan ini akan dibuat sebuah fungsi yang berfungsi untuk menentukan sebuah bilangan itu termasuk bilangan prima atau bukan. 

Masukkan Fungsi

Masukkan pada fungsi ini adalah sebuah bilangan bulat.

Keluaran Fungsi

Keluaran dari fungsi ini adalah True jika bilangan bulat yang dimasukkan termasuk bilangan prima atau False jika bilangan bulat yang dimasukkan bukan bilangan prima.

Kode Program

def is_prime(x):
    prime = True
    # Mengecek jika x < 2 maka bukan bilangan prima
    if x < 2:
        prime = False
    # Mengecek jika x = 2 maka bilangan prima
    if x == 2:
        prime = True
    # Memoduluskan x dengan semua bilangan yang lebih kecil dari x
    for i in range(2, x):
        # Jika menghasilkan 0 maka bukan bilangan prima
        if x % i == 0:
            prime = False
            break
    return prime


bilangan = int(input("Masukkan Bilangan : "))
print(is_prime(bilangan))

Keluaran Program

Be the first to comment

Leave a Reply

Your email address will not be published.


*